Should You File Income Taxes if You Receive Social Security Benefits?

Are you one of the millions of people receiving Social Security benefits? If so, you may be wondering whether you need to file income taxes. According to a recent article, the answer depends on your specific circumstances.

If your only source of income is Social Security benefits, you may not need to file a tax return. However, if you also have additional income, such as investment earnings, wages, or other taxable income, you may be required to file.

It’s important to note that not all Social Security benefits are taxable. If you receive Social Security Disability Insurance, your benefits are not taxable. On the other hand, if you receive retirement or survivor benefits, a portion of your benefits may be subject to taxation.

If you do need to file taxes and your benefits are taxable, you can use Form 1040 or 1040-SR to report your income. Additionally, you may be eligible for certain tax credits and deductions that can help reduce your tax liability.
